Transaction 72f353017127a2cd5e3746f095601d245ec4ce084ff736baa65b7a27b9b50105
1 Input
2 Outputs
- 72f353017127a2cd5e3746f095601d245ec4ce084ff736baa65b7a27b9b50105:0
- 72f353017127a2cd5e3746f095601d245ec4ce084ff736baa65b7a27b9b50105:1
value 15466
address 152U89i2hdvYugpkW8iLCjmRwrWmRpMA8R
value 43380597
address 37QeVwyGs1YBxtqh3vby1FgQS5tFZMvV7i